CVE-2011-0527: VMware vFabric tc Server password obfuscation bypass
Severity: Important Versions Affected: 2.0.0.RELEASE to 2.0.5.SR01 2.1.0.RELEASE to 2.1.1.SR01 Description: tc Server allows users to store the passwords used for JMX authentication in an obfuscated form for organizations where storing passwords in plain text is not permitted. The JMX...
CVE-2011-0527
VMware vFabric tc Server aka SpringSource tc Server 2.0.x before 2.0.6.RELEASE and 2.1.x before 2.1.2.RELEASE accepts obfuscated passwords during JMX authentication, which makes it easier for context-dependent attackers to obtain access by leveraging an ability to read stored passwords...
